(302) 216-4217 is a Medicare Robocall
Be cautious.
- Listen
- Transcript Hello, this is Bella from Vital Health grants contacting you with an urgent update. You may qualify for a $6,400 health subsidy to cover your essential living costs. Please note this offer is time sensitive and the eligibility period ends today. This subsidy is available to individuals under 64 with an annual income under $50,000 not currently enrolled in Medicare or Medicaid. If you meet these criteria and want to claim your subsidy before the end of April 2024, press one now to speak with our support team. Don't miss out on this opportunity to alleviate your financial burden. Press one for immediate assistance. To opt out, press two. For questions, dial our customer service at.
